Two projectiles are fired: one straight up with a speed of 100 m/s, and the other at an angle of 37º above the horizontal with an unknown speed. If the times of the flights of the two projectiles are equal: (a) find the initial velocity of the second projectile, (b) find the maximum horizontal distance of the second projectile, and (c) find the maximum height each can rise
